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Political
Accelerated regulatory market entry reforms in China have materially shortened review and approval timelines for innovative biopharmaceuticals, directly affecting Anhui Anke's product development and commercialization cadence. Since 2018 regulatory reforms, average new drug review times at the NMPA have contracted by approximately 30-50% for priority and breakthrough-designated applications; priority reviews can now complete in ~6-9 months versus multiple years previously. This creates a higher probability of earlier revenue recognition for late-stage assets and increases the value of projects in clinical Phase II/III.
Regulatory data protection (RDP) and exclusivity policies are expanding selectively for orphan drugs and first-to-market generics/biologics, improving forecastable windows of market exclusivity. Current Chinese policy instruments provide data protection periods typically in the range of 4-6 years for novel chemical entities and up to 6 years for certain biologics/orphan-designated products. For Anhui Anke, portfolio assets that qualify as orphan or first-in-class biologics may expect protected market windows that materially improve peak sales projections and NPV calculations.
| Political Measure | Typical Metric/Range | Direct Implication for Anhui Anke |
|---|---|---|
| Priority/breakthrough review | ~6-9 months | Faster time-to-market for qualifying assets; accelerates revenue and ROI |
| Regulatory data protection | ~4-6 years | Extended exclusivity for orphan/first-in-class biologics; pricing leverage |
| GMP-focused procurement exceptions | Procurement premium variable; quality premiums 5-20% | Preserves margins for high-quality products under VBP schemes |
| Export diversification due to trade tensions | Export market shift: ASEAN/MENA growth target 10-25% of exports | Need for regulatory filings across multiple jurisdictions; increased market development costs |
| Anti-monopoly/HCP transparency enforcement | Fines up to 10% revenue; compliance program costs +1-3% of revenue | Increased compliance spend; tightened commercial practices and HCP engagement |
Value-based procurement (VBP) reform is moving procurement decisions toward quality and innovation, but with explicit GMP and quality exceptions that protect manufacturers meeting high standards. Under recent pilot programs, products with verifiable superior clinical outcomes or superior GMP compliance have been exempted from deep VBP price cuts; exemption prevalence across pilots has been reported at ~10-15% of evaluated products. For Anhui Anke, maintaining upgraded GMP certifications and demonstrating comparative clinical benefits can prevent margin erosion from VBP-driven price compression.
- Required internal investments: GMP upgrades, quality management systems - CAPEX range typically 5-15% of plant replacement value.
- Regulatory filings: additional dossier and clinical comparability studies for export - estimated incremental spend RMB 5-30 million per market depending on scale.
- Compliance program expansion: anti-bribery/HCP transparency systems - recurring OPEX ~0.5-3.0% of annual revenue.
Geopolitical trade tensions between major markets (US, EU) and China incentivize diversified export strategies; Chinese biopharma exporters increasingly target ASEAN, MENA and Latin American markets where regulatory entry can be faster and tariff/non-tariff barriers lower. Firm-level export diversification targets in the sector aim to shift 10-25% of export revenue to these regions within 3-5 years. For Anhui Anke this implies: multi-jurisdiction regulatory filings, local partner agreements, and FX/credit risk management to protect margins.
Anti-monopoly enforcement and enhanced transparency around healthcare professional (HCP) engagement tighten compliance requirements and increase commercial risk. Recent enforcement actions across the sector have included fines up to a single-digit percentage of revenue and criminal exposure for egregious cases; routine compliance costs are rising and internal audit controls, third-party monitoring, and transaction traceability systems are becoming standard industry practice. Failure to adapt could result in penalties, tender disqualification, and reputational damage that adversely affect procurement eligibility and market access.
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Economic
GDP growth stabilization supports healthcare investment: China's GDP expanded by 5.2% in 2023 (national bureau data) and official projections for 2024-2025 target a range around 4.5-5.5%. Stabilized growth reduces macro uncertainty and underpins government and private sector spending on healthcare infrastructure, hospital upgrades, and procurement of advanced diagnostic and therapeutic equipment-areas directly relevant to Anhui Anke's instrument and reagent businesses.
Ample liquidity and low financing costs boost R&D funding: Since 2020 monetary policy has maintained relatively accommodative conditions. The 1-year Loan Prime Rate (LPR) remained in the 3.7%-4.2% range in 2023-2024, while broad money (M2) growth averaged ~8% year-on-year. Lower real borrowing costs and supportive credit availability improve capital access for R&D-intensive firms, allowing Anhui Anke to accelerate product development and scale pilot production with lower weighted-average cost of capital for new projects.
| Indicator | 2023 Value / Range | Relevance to Anhui Anke |
|---|---|---|
| China GDP growth | 5.2% | Stable demand environment for healthcare capital expenditure |
| Consumer Price Index (CPI) | ~0.7%-3.0% (2023-2024 monthly variability) | Moderate input cost pressure; pricing power preserved for high-tech equipment |
| 1-year LPR | 3.7%-4.2% | Lower financing costs for R&D and capex loans |
| M2 growth | ~7%-9% YoY | Healthy liquidity supports equity and debt markets |
| China healthcare market size (total expenditure) | Estimated RMB 8-10 trillion (2023) | Large addressable market for diagnostics, reagents, and medical devices |
| Biotech & medtech IPO proceeds (domestic markets) | Estimated RMB 50-150 billion annually (2021-2023 cohort variability) | Expanded capital availability for sector expansion and M&A |
Large and growing healthcare market driven by innovation: Public and private healthcare spending has been rising faster than nominal GDP in recent years. Key drivers include population aging (over-65 population ~14%-15% implied by recent demographic trends), rising per-capita healthcare expenditure, and a policy emphasis on domestic innovation in biomedicine. These trends expand demand for Anke's in vitro diagnostic platforms, preclinical equipment, and customized reagent solutions.
Biotech listings and higher valuations expand access to capital: China's STAR Market, ChiNext and SSE/SZSE biotech activity increased market depth for life‑science firms. Enhanced valuation multiples for innovative biotech and medtech companies have led to larger follow-on offerings and convertible financing rounds. This environment improves Anhui Anke's options for equity financing, strategic alliances, and acquiring niche technology assets at competitive terms.
- Equity market environment: higher biotech valuations → increased secondary financing potential
- Debt markets: lower yields → cheaper project financing, favorable lease structures for equipment
- M&A: active capital markets → more acquisition targets and partnership opportunities
Moderate inflation with resilient high-tech manufacturing supports margins: CPI has remained moderate, while producer price trends for high-tech manufacturing inputs (precision components, specialty polymers, electronic modules) have shown limited volatility relative to broad commodity cycles. As a result, gross margin compression risk for firms like Anhui Anke is moderated, provided supply-chain management and scale efficiencies are maintained. Exchange-rate stability (RMB USD fluctuations within ±5% bands in recent years) also reduces imported component cost swings for specialized instrumentation.
| Cost & margin-related metric | Recent trend / Value | Implication |
|---|---|---|
| CPI (annual) | ~0.7%-3.0% | Limited wage/consumer price inflation pass-through |
| Producer Price Index (PPI) for manufacturing | Moderate year-on-year swings, episodic increases in electronics/chemicals | Manageable input-cost volatility with hedging and procurement strategies |
| RMB vs USD (annual volatility) | ~±3-5% | Moderate import cost risk for critical components |
| Typical gross margin band for Chinese medtech firms | 20%-45% (segment-dependent) | Anhui Anke can protect mid-to-high margin profile via differentiation and service bundles |
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Social
China's demographic transition and changing health behaviors materially shape market opportunities for Anhui Anke Biotechnology. Key sociological drivers include an aging population, rising life expectancy, sustained pediatric/growth demand amid low fertility, greater emphasis on preventive medicine and wellness, and accelerated urbanization expanding healthcare access beyond tier-1 cities.
Population aging expands demand for growth hormones and chronic care. China's population aged 60+ reached roughly 280 million (≈20% of the population) by 2023, with projections toward 300-350 million by 2030. This cohort has higher incidence of endocrine disorders, osteoporosis, sarcopenia and multimorbidity, increasing demand for recombinant hormones, biologics and long-term therapeutic regimens-areas aligned with Anke's biologics and peptide capabilities.
| Metric | Value (approx.) | Implication for Anke |
|---|---|---|
| Population 60+ (2023) | ~280 million (≈20%) | Higher baseline demand for endocrinology and chronic therapeutics |
| Projected 60+ (2030) | ~300-350 million | Growing long-term market for biologics and sustained-care products |
| Chronic disease prevalence | Over 300 million with chronic conditions (cardio/metabolic) | Expanded need for supportive biologic therapies and diagnostics |
| Healthcare expenditure growth | Annual growth ~6-8% (recent years) | Increasing ability to pay for high-purity biologics |
Rising life expectancy drives need for long-term, high-purity therapies. Average life expectancy in China increased to ~78-79 years by 2022-2023. Longer lifespans create demand for chronic disease management products and high-purity biologics with favourable safety profiles-areas requiring advanced manufacturing and quality control that fit Anke's GMP biologics infrastructure and R&D focus.
Fertility decline maintains strong pediatric and growth-related markets. China's total fertility rate fell below replacement (≈1.0-1.2 in recent years), but pediatric healthcare remains a priority due to government incentives and parental willingness to spend on child health. Demand for growth hormone therapies, pediatric vaccines and specialty pediatric biologics remains robust despite fewer births, because per-child healthcare spending has risen substantially.
- Annual births (recent): ~9-11 million
- Per-child medical spending: rising double digits year-on-year in many urban centers
- Growth hormone market size (China): estimated hundreds of millions to >$1B annually depending on product mix
Preventive medicine and wellness trends boost vaccine and prophylactic demand. China's preventive care emphasis-screening, immunization programs and corporate wellness-has driven vaccine uptake and interest in prophylactic biologics. The domestic vaccine market exceeded several billion USD annually, with expected CAGR in the mid-to-high single digits as government immunization and private-pay markets expand.
Urbanization broadens access to healthcare in lower-tier cities. Urbanization rate surpassed 65% by 2022; continued migration and infrastructure investment increased healthcare facility density in county-level and lower-tier cities. This expands distribution and sales channels for Anke's product portfolio, creating opportunities in secondary markets where improved reimbursement and hospital capabilities raise uptake of biologics and vaccines.
| Social Trend | Key Statistic | Commercial Impact |
|---|---|---|
| Aging population | 60+ population ~280M (2023) | Higher demand for hormones, chronic biologics |
| Life expectancy | ~78-79 years (2022-2023) | Long-term therapy market expansion |
| Fertility rate | TFR ≈1.0-1.2 | Per-child spending up; pediatric biologics maintain margins |
| Preventive care | Vaccine market: multi-billion USD annual | Increased vaccine R&D and sales potential |
| Urbanization | Urbanization >65% | Broader market access in lower-tier cities |
Strategic implications for Anke include prioritizing high-purity biologic manufacturing, expanding pediatric and geriatric product lines, scaling vaccine capabilities, and tailoring distribution strategies for lower-tier urban markets. Addressing affordability and reimbursement dynamics will be critical to capture volume from an aging and increasingly preventive-care-focused population.
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Technological
AI-driven drug discovery accelerates candidate identification for Anhui Anke by reducing discovery timelines and screening costs. Internal R&D adoption of machine learning models can cut early-stage hit identification time by 30-70% and decrease screening costs per compound from approximately $5,000-$10,000 to under $2,000 in silico. External partnerships with AI-platform providers and academic labs are expected to increase lead generation velocity, supporting pipeline expansion across oncology, immunology and gene therapy programs.
Key AI impacts include:
- Faster target identification and validation via deep learning on multi-omics data.
- In silico ADMET prediction reducing late-stage attrition by up to 15%.
- Compound optimization using generative models lowering medicinal chemistry cycles by 20-40%.
Smart manufacturing and robotics enhance production efficiency across biologics and small-molecule lines. Implementation of Industry 4.0 practices - process analytical technology (PAT), real-time monitoring, and robotics - can increase OEE (overall equipment effectiveness) from 60-70% to 80-90% and reduce batch failure rates by 40%. Capital expenditures for automation projects typically range from RMB 20-150 million per facility depending on scale; ROI commonly realized within 3-5 years through labor savings, yield improvements and regulatory compliance benefits.
| Metric | Pre-automation | Post-automation Target | Typical Investment (RMB) |
|---|---|---|---|
| OEE | 60-70% | 80-90% | 20,000,000-150,000,000 |
| Batch failure rate | ~5-12% | ~1-5% | Included above |
| Labor cost reduction | Baseline | 20-50% lower | Included above |
Genetic delivery innovations enable advanced therapies in Anhui Anke's pipeline including viral vectors, lipid nanoparticles (LNPs), and non-viral platforms. Advances in AAV capsid engineering, LNP formulations, and CRISPR delivery systems improve tissue targeting and payload capacity. Clinical-stage vectorized products have seen improvement in transduction efficiency by 2-10x and decrease immunogenicity markers by measurable percentages in preclinical studies. Strategic investment in CDMO capabilities for vector manufacturing could capture growing contract manufacturing demand - global viral vector market CAGR ~28% (2023-2030) and LNP market CAGR ~22%.
- Priority technologies: AAV capsid optimization, high-yield HEK293/producer cell lines, LNP formulation platforms.
- Manufacturing challenges: cold chain, QC for potency, scalability from 10L to 2000L bioreactors.
- Market size references: global gene therapy market projected >$14B by 2030.
AI-enabled clinical trials and diagnostics streamline development by improving patient selection, monitoring and endpoint detection. Use of digital biomarkers and predictive stratification can reduce required sample sizes by 15-30% and shorten time-to-readout by months. Decentralized clinical trial (DCT) elements and ePRO/eCOA systems lower per-patient trial costs; median Phase II oncology trial cost reductions of 10-25% have been reported where AI-assisted enrichment is applied.
| Application | Benefit | Quantitative Impact |
|---|---|---|
| Patient stratification | Higher responder rate | Sample size down 15-30% |
| Remote monitoring | Reduced site visits | Per-patient costs down 10-20% |
| AI endpoint assessment | Objective measures | Time-to-readout shortened by months |
Digital health and telemedicine expand patient access to Anhui Anke's therapies and post-marketing services. Integration with telemedicine platforms and remote patient monitoring enables broader geographic reach across China's tier 3-4 cities where hospital access is limited. Telehealth can increase trial recruitment speed by 20-35% and post-approval patient adherence via digital therapeutics can improve persistence rates by ~10-25%, supporting product lifecycle management and real-world evidence (RWE) generation for payers and regulators.
- Opportunities: digital patient registries, RWE partnerships, remote pharmacovigilance.
- Risks: data security, interoperability, regulatory compliance with China NMPA and Personal Information Protection Law (PIPL).
- KPIs to track: telemedicine engagement rate, trial recruitment velocity, real-world adherence uplift.
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Legal
Localized production flexibility via NMPA guidelines: Recent NMPA regulatory revisions (2023-2025) permit accelerated local manufacturing site variation approvals and conditional approvals for domestically produced biologics, reducing site transfer approval times from an average of 12-18 months to 4-6 months for qualifying changes. For Anhui Anke, this materially lowers capital lock-up and time-to-market for biosimilars and novel biologics, enabling up to 25-40% faster commercial launch of follow-on products based on internal estimates and peer benchmarks.
Strengthened data exclusivity and IP protections for trials: Amendments to China's Drug Administration Law and related IP regulations extended data exclusivity periods for certain new chemical entities and biologics to 6-8 years in targeted categories (effective 2022-2024 staggered rollouts). Patent linkage mechanisms and a national adverse patent list reduce generic entry timing uncertainty. Project-level impact: products with composition patents plus data exclusivity now retain market exclusivity that potentially increases projected peak-year revenues by 15-30% compared with scenarios lacking exclusivity.
Anti-monopoly rules curb destructive discounting: Enforcement actions under the Anti-Monopoly Law have increased 40% year-on-year (2022-2024) with fines averaging RMB 50-150 million for pharmaceutical cartel behavior. Policy guidance specifically targets predatory pricing and excessive cross-subsidization in public hospital procurement. For Anhui Anke this translates into constrained pricing strategies in tender markets and pressure to maintain gross margins; modeled margin compression risk ranges 3-8 percentage points in high-competition categories.
Expanded HCP compliance and anti-corruption measures: The revised Regulations on the Supervision and Administration of Medical Devices and medical-related ethical rules broadened scope of anti-bribery enforcement, with documented investigations increasing 28% in 2023. Mandatory transparency registers, limits on promotional spending, and strengthened gift/benefit prohibitions mean higher compliance costs. Estimated incremental compliance spend: RMB 8-20 million annually for mid-sized biopharma firms; additional internal audit headcount typically +5-12 FTEs.
NRDL expansion with Category C drug list for new access channels: National Reimbursement Drug List (NRDL) reforms introduced a Category C class (pilot since 2023) to include innovative, high-cost drugs via special access channels with tiered reimbursement and negotiated prices. Inclusion probability for first-in-class biologics with domestic manufacturing is estimated at 30-50% within 2-4 years post-launch. Typical negotiated price reductions upon NRDL inclusion: 40-70% versus list price; however, public access increases can drive volume uplifts of 3-10x, altering revenue mix and payer mix forecasts.
| Legal Change | Effective Period | Quantitative Impact | Implication for Anhui Anke |
|---|---|---|---|
| NMPA localized production flexibility | 2023-2025 | Approval time reduced from 12-18 months to 4-6 months | Faster launches; 25-40% reduction in time-to-market for certain products |
| Data exclusivity extension | 2022-2024 | 6-8 years for select biologics/CNIs | Potential 15-30% higher peak-year revenue for protected products |
| Anti-monopoly enforcement increase | 2022-2024 | Enforcement actions +40%; fines RMB 50-150M average | Limits aggressive pricing; margin compression risk 3-8 ppt |
| HCP compliance tightening | 2021-2024 | Investigations +28%; compliance cost +RMB 8-20M/yr | Higher operating costs; need for expanded compliance functions |
| NRDL Category C pilot | 2023 onward | Negotiated price cuts 40-70%; volume increase 3-10x | Trade-off: lower price per unit but significant access and volume growth |
Compliance and strategic actions required:
- Accelerate local site qualifications and regulatory filings to exploit NMPA reduced timelines.
- Prioritize patent filings and data package robustness to maximize 6-8 year exclusivity windows.
- Adjust tender and pricing models to mitigate anti-monopoly scrutiny; document cost-plus justifications.
- Increase compliance spend: implement HCP interaction monitoring, e-learning, gift registers, and third-party audits.
- Prepare NRDL negotiation dossiers with real-world evidence and health-economic models to target Category C inclusion.
Anhui Anke Biotechnology Co., Ltd. (300009.SZ) - PESTLE Analysis: Environmental
Absolute carbon caps: national policy trajectories indicate transition to absolute carbon caps that explicitly include pharmaceutical manufacturing by 2030. For Anhui Anke this implies an expected required reduction in operational CO2e of approximately 20-40% versus a 2020 baseline to meet sector-allocated caps, driven by provincial allocation and short-term peak-year constraints tied to China's 2030 carbon peak commitment.
Projected company-level emissions and targets:
| Metric | Baseline (2020) | Projected 2030 Target | Implication for Anhui Anke |
|---|---|---|---|
| Scope 1+2 CO2e (estimate) | 30,000-60,000 tCO2e | 18,000-36,000 tCO2e (-20% to -40%) | Requires fuel switching, onsite solar/PPA, electrification of heating |
| Energy intensity (per RMB revenue) | 0.004-0.008 tCO2e/10k RMB | 0.0032-0.0064 tCO2e/10k RMB (-10-20%) | Efficiency retrofits, process optimization |
| Capital expenditure need | - | RMB 80-200 million (2026-2030) | Renewable procurement, CHP replacement, monitoring systems |
200 new climate standards by 2027: regulators plan ~200 new national and sector norms through 2027 covering greenhouse gas accounting, verification, product-level LCA, and supply-chain disclosure. Anhui Anke will face a significant rise in reporting complexity and third‑party verification costs.
Estimated reporting burden and compliance costs:
| Area | Current annual burden | Increase by 2027 | Estimated incremental cost |
|---|---|---|---|
| Internal GHG reporting hours | 1,200 hours | +50-80% | - |
| Third‑party verification & assurance | RMB 0.4-0.8 million | +100-150% | RMB 0.8-2.0 million |
| IT & data systems | RMB 0.5-1.5 million capex | +50-100% | RMB 0.75-3.0 million |
Stricter waste and pollution controls in manufacturing: anticipated tightening of hazardous waste classification, lower emission limits for volatile organic compounds (VOCs) and chemical oxygen demand (COD) in effluent, and more stringent diversion/zero‑discharge targets for high-risk processes. Regulatory enforcement intensification increases risk of operational interruptions and remediation liabilities.
Representative regulatory parameter changes and operational impact:
| Pollutant/Parameter | Current limit (typical) | Projected limit | Operational response |
|---|---|---|---|
| COD (wastewater) | ≤50 mg/L | ≤20 mg/L | Advanced oxidation, membrane treatment, ZLD pilots |
| VOCs (stack) | ≤100 mg/Nm3 | ≤50 mg/Nm3 | Activated carbon, catalytic incineration |
| Hazardous waste generation | Baseline X tonnes/year | Target -30% by 2030 | Process yield improvement, substitution of reagents |
Mandatory carbon footprint labeling and green product data: emerging requirements will obligate disclosure of cradle‑to‑gate carbon footprints for active pharmaceutical ingredients (APIs) and key formulations. Typical API footprints range widely (10-200 kgCO2e/kg API); regulators and large purchasers will prefer products with lower declared footprints, impacting pricing and procurement inclusion.
- Expected procurement thresholds: purchasers may set maximum footprint limits or premium discounts for products with footprints in the lowest 20%.
- Certification/labeling timeline: phased mandatory labeling expected 2026-2029 for larger product lines.
Renewable energy and energy efficiency push aligned with the 15th Five‑Year Plan (15th FYP): central and provincial guidance under the 15th FYP (2026-2030) emphasizes industrial electrification, onsite renewables, and improved energy efficiency. Targets under draft guidance include increasing renewable electricity share for industry to 25-35% and reducing energy intensity by 10-15% across high‑energy sectors.
Implications for capital planning and operations:
| Area | 15th FYP Target | Company action | Estimated investment |
|---|---|---|---|
| Renewable electricity share | 25-35% (industry) | Rooftop solar, green PPAs, virtual PPA | RMB 20-60 million (site-level) |
| Energy intensity reduction | -10-15% | Process heat electrification, high-efficiency motors, heat recovery | RMB 30-100 million over 2026-2030 |
| Battery/energy storage | Support intermittency | Battery + demand response | RMB 5-20 million per site |
Recommended operational responses (select):
- Implement a quantified GHG reduction roadmap with interim 2025 and 2030 targets and verified baselines.
- Invest in wastewater advanced treatment and closed‑loop solvent recovery to meet tighter COD/VOC limits and reduce hazardous waste tonnes by ≥30% by 2030.
- Develop product-level lifecycle assessments (LCAs) for top 10 revenue-generating APIs and publish verified carbon labels by 2027.
- Prioritize renewable procurement via onsite PV and corporate PPAs to reach 25-30% renewable electricity share by 2030; allocate capex of RMB 50-150 million across sites.
- Enhance environmental compliance team capacity to manage ~200 new standards, increasing reporting headcount or outsourced verification spend by 50-100%.
